The threat of wildfire in Western North Carolina has been greatly increased with the tree and foliage damage caused by Helene. On today‘s We Are Mitchell, our guest is Philip Jackson with the North Carolina Forest Service who discusses what happened to our forestlands and how you can prepare your property to help prevent the spread of wildfires. While the focus of our podcast has been the recovery from Helene‘s fury, there was more going on in the sky in 2024 than the hurricane. There was a solar eclipse, two auroras, and a comet that all appeared in our region last year. And the capper happened a month before Helene: a meteor exploded over Spruce Pine and Altapass setting off a big boom in the early morning hours of August 30 that startled a lot of folks.
